Ensure selection is not negative.
tree9d6ade4d5d9c264d848bb7b13d58cdf283301270
-rw-r--r-- 6 .gitignore
-rw-r--r-- 1295 CHANGES.md
-rw-r--r-- 442 Makefile
-rw-r--r-- 2361 README.md
-rw-r--r-- 1734 config.h
-rw-r--r-- 6140 rover.1
-rw-r--r-- 37259 rover.c
-rwxr-xr-x 429 rover.sh